How much does it cost to rent a home in Somerville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Somerville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,896 | $1,950 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,772 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,621 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,677 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,411 | $5,000 | $10,000+ |
Somerville 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,547 | $6,500 | $8,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Somerville
What type of rentals are currently available in Somerville?
There are currently 11061 Apartments for Rent in Somerville, MA with pricing that ranges from $850 to $29,690. There are also 6277 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Somerville ranging from $920 to $45,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Somerville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Somerville ranges from $920 to $45,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,191.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Somerville?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Somerville range from $1,050 to $18,900,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,650 to $45,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,600 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$850.
